The Hengst 18.15 PWR20-G00-0-M (1012301B) is a hydraulic filter element designed to optimize filtration performance in hydraulic systems. This component is essential for maintaining system cleanliness by effectively removing contaminants from hydraulic fluids. The filter element features a multilayer glass fiber material, designated as PWR, which is known for its high retention capacity and dirt holding capabilities while minimizing pressure loss. With dimensions of 156.5 mm in length, 42 mm in outer diameter, and 22.4 mm in inner diameter, it fits seamlessly into various hydraulic setups. The design class of this product is categorized under filter elements, and it includes a standard support cage material to ensure structural integrity during operation. The Hengst filter element has a nominal size of 15 and is equipped with an NBR seal, coded as M, to provide a reliable seal against fluid leaks. It can withstand collapse pressures up to 16 bar, ensuring durability under demanding conditions. This particular model does not include suitability for HFC/HFA fluids or compliance with DIN24550 standards but remains highly effective within its specified applications. The Filter Element is the central component in a filter, where the actual filtration takes place. The key filter parameters such as retention capacity, dirt holding capacity and pressure loss are determined by the Filter Element and the filter media used.
